The latest CRA framework categorizes banks (CRA requirements are not extended to credit unions) into three tiers based on asset size, with differing compliance requirements: Small banks (assets under $600 million) Can opt-in to the new CRA tests or remain on a streamlined lending test that focuses on retail activities.

What are model riskmanagement and model validation? Model riskmanagement (MRM) is a framework of systemic oversight of the models a financial institution or organization relies on for financial reporting, decision-making, and other critical purposes. Lending & Credit Risk. Portfolio Risk & CECL.
